Mechanical Design Engineer
Fareham | Permanent | £50,000 - £55,000/year | www.cv-library.co.uk |
Our client based in the Fareham area is looking to recruit a Mechanical Design Engineer, the company provide design and technical services for all areas of building services engineering. They work with end users, construction professionals, and installing contractors to provide engineering design solutions for new build construction projects, building refurbishment projects, condition and lifecycle plant replacement projects, and energy efficiency project.
They are associate consultants of the Electrical Contractors Association (ECA), registered with Cyber Essentials for internet and data security and a business member of the Local Enterprise Partnership, while the Directors are members of:
• Chartered Institute of Building Services Engineers (CIBSE)
• Energy Institute
• CIBSE Low Carbon Consultants
• CIBSE Heat Networks Consultants
• Energy Managers Association
• Institute of Healthcare Engineering & Estate Management (IHEEM)
What is the role?
Due to a rapidly growing work demand, they are looking for a Building Services Design Engineer to join their team to work on a variety of schemes across different market sectors both client side and for contractors as part of design and build contracts.
The Engineer will ideally be degree qualified, have some work experience in a design consultancy role, and should show a commitment to continued development and progression to being a Chartered Engineer.
The Engineer will be supporting the Senior Engineers to design mechanical services for new build, refurbishment, lifecycle replacement, and energy efficiency projects for both public and private sector clients. The Engineer will also take ownership for the design and delivery of smaller projects.
The design of mechanical services design will include:
• Site surveys and investigations
• Low temperature hot water heating systems
• Domestic hot and cold water services
• Mechanical and natural ventilation
• Refrigerant and chilled water cooling systems
• Low and zero carbon technologies
• Above ground drainage
• Production of technical design drawings using AutoCAD
• Production of design specifications, performance specifications, equipment schedules, and technical submissions
• Design calculations using industry software packages
In addition, there will also be a requirement to undertake:
• Project management and contract administration
• Condition surveys
• Feasibility studies and technical investigations
The Engineer should demonstrate an attention to detail with a passion to deliver a high-quality service, be IT literate and skilled in the use of Microsoft Word, Excel, and Project. Competency with using AutoCAD and a full UK driving licence are essential.
